0

我不知道用什么来标记它,但我需要帮助将两个命令组合成一个命令。我已经用 ant 尝试过这个,但它没有按要求执行(长话短说)。基本上我需要

javac *.java
java org.junit.runner.JUnitCore filename

合并为一个命令。最好是类似的东西

ant

使用外部 build.xml 文件,但是在摆弄 Ant 几个小时后,我已经让它工作但不是按要求工作(我需要在运行时连续输出到标准输出)。我对 shell 脚本、聪明的 java 技巧以及任何东西都很好。在这一点上,我会尽我所能。

4

1 回答 1

0

编写一个 shell 脚本真的是一件小事:只需将这两行复制粘贴到一个文件中(比如说你称之为myscript.sh),你就完成了。然后你可以用sh myscript.sh. 为方便起见,添加第一行#!/bin/sh(所谓的“hash-bang”咒语),发出 a chmod u+x myscript.sh,然后您可以像任何其他命令一样运行它:./myscript.sh.

顺便说一句,这变成了一个与 Java 无关的问题,您可以使用与 shell 脚本相关的标记重新标记它。

于 2012-05-24T20:37:50.840 回答